William Evelyn of St Clere, Kent, Holding a Spaniel, ca. 1768–89, Pastel, Sheet: 10 1/2 x 8 3/8 in. (26.7 x 21.3 cm), Drawings, Hugh Douglas Hamilton (Irish, Dublin 1739–1808 Dublin), Hamilton belonged to a group of accomplished pastellists trained at the Dublin Society School of Drawing, run by Robert West (ca. 1720–1790) and James Mannin (active 1746–79). The artist moved to London around 1764 and worked from a Pall Mall address in London’s fashionable West End.
